Steve Purkis asked: Will generated accessors be overridable? Indeed they will. If the class has an explicitly declared method of the same name, that method will prevent the accessor from being generated. And, of course, accessors are just methods, so derived classes can override them in the normal polymorphic fashion. I can see how 'given' would be useful, but what if I wanted to say this: $grunt.name( "Patton" ) .rank( "General" ) .add_medal( "Purple heart" ); Then you'd write the class that way, with explicit C, C, and C methods. And have you considered a twisted lvalue form like: $grunt.name = "Patton" .rank = "General" .medals += ("Purple heart"); We certainly considered it. Which is why we went with C instead. ;-) Damian

Re: [OT] accessors pragma
On Wed, Sep 17, 2003 at 11:58:27AM +0200, Robin Berjon wrote: > Nicholas Clark wrote: > > There's just been a long thread about this on p5p. > > I think that "not really" is the current answer, and it's proved impossible > > to cleanly write down what the order of evaluation is. > > In the above line, they evaluate right to left, because the RHS of the > > assignment is being evaluated first: > > (snip) > > Fun and games about evaluation order appeared with assigning to hash slices > > and array slices (for example) > > For simple assignments though, isn't it a necessity that it has to go RTL? > >$a = 1; >$b = 2; >$c = 3; >$a = $b = $c; > > This sets $a to 3. If evaluation didn't go RTL, $a would be set to 2. I think we're talking cross purposes. The associativity of = is RTL, ie $a = $b = $c is $a = ($b = $c); The order of evaluation question is about what happens when $b and $c are expressions instead of simple scalars. Nicholas Clark

Re: [OT] accessors pragma
On Wed, Sep 17, 2003 at 10:40:06AM +0100, David Cantrell wrote: > On Wed, Sep 17, 2003 at 11:21:50AM +0200, Robin Berjon wrote: > > >sub foo { @_==2 ? shift->{foo} = shift : shift->{foo} } >^ ^ > Is the order of evaluation of those two shift()s guaranteed? There's just been a long thread about this on p5p. I think that "not really" is the current answer, and it's proved impossible to cleanly write down what the order of evaluation is. In the above line, they evaluate right to left, because the RHS of the assignment is being evaluated first: $ cat ~/test/accessor.pl #!/usr/local/bin/perl -w use strict; package Pie; sub when_come_bring_back { bless {} } sub foo { @_==2 ? shift->{foo} = shift : shift->{foo} } package main; my $pie = when_come_bring_back Pie; $pie->foo("mince"); print $pie->foo; __END__ $ perl5.8.0 ~/test/accessor.pl Can't use string ("mince") as a HASH ref while "strict refs" in use at /home/nick/test/accessor.pl line 11. Fun and games about evaluation order appeared with assigning to hash slices and array slices (for example) (mmm. there is something wrong here. Re: [OT] accessors pragma
For what it's worth... Perl 6 classes will autogenerate accessors that return the underlying attribute itself as an lvalue: class DogTag { has $.name is public; has $.rank is public; has $.serial is readonly; has @.medals is public; submethod BUILD ($id) { $.serial = $id } method title () { return "$.rank $.name" } } my $grunt = DogTag.new(71625371); $grunt.name = "Pyle"; $grunt.rank = "Private"; print "$grunt.title ($grunt.serial)\n"; And Perl 6 supports "chaining" of accessors using $_ and the unary dot operator, not return values: given $grunt { .name = "Patton"; .rank = "General"; push .medals, "Purple heart"; } The closest equivalent Perl 5 would be: package DogTag; sub new { my ($class, $id) = @_; bless { name=>undef, rank=>undef, serial=>$id, medals=>[] }, $class; } sub name : lvalue { $_[0]{name} } sub rank : lvalue { $_[0]{rank} } sub serial{ $_[0]{serial} } sub medals{ $_[0]{medals} } sub title { return "$_[0]{rank} $_[0]{name}" } package main; my $grunt = DogTag->new(71625371); $grunt->name = "Pyle"; $grunt->rank = "Private"; print $grunt->title, " (", $grunt->serial, ")\n"; And for "chaining": for ($grunt) { $_->name = "Patton"; $_->rank = "General"; push @{$_->medals}, "Purple heart"; } Damian

Re: [OT] accessors pragma
Steve Purkis wrote: > # chaining: > $obj->foo( $a_value ) > ->bar( $another_value ); I recognise how useful this can be but I'm not a fan of it. IMHO, the foo() method of an object should return the foo of the object. It shouldn't magically switch to returning the object itself just because you passed a parameter. Of course you can argue that it shouldn't magically switch from getting to setting based on there being a parameter or not, but that doesn't bother me so much. They are both operations on the foo of the object and the method name doesn't make any implication about what kind of operation. The only implication is that you'll get the foo returned back when called. On the other hand, I find it quite acceptable to have get_foo() that returns the foo, and set_foo($new_value) which sets the new value for foo and returns the object. In this case, the action is explicit in the method name. # this is when chaining is good, IMHO $obj->set_foo(10)->set_bar(20)->set_baz(30); > Question is: what style should be the default? I'm not looking for a > debate here, Ooops, sorry. If you just want numbers, then I'm for classic. I like chainability, but only if the accessor is prefixed with 'set_' or something similar. The foo() should always return the foo(), IMHO. If it doesn't then chainability is broken for accessing items. # why chaining is bad, IMHO $book->author()->name(); # author.name $book->author($a)->name(); # book.name One returns the author name, the other returns the book name.
